HOLLIS BROWN

Ride On The Train

2014-07-10

Ø  "Hollis Brown" is the name of the band, not a performer's name.

Ø  Name taken from Bob Dylan song "Ballad of Hollis Brown"

Ø  Straightforward commercial modern rock

Ø  Listenable, Likeable, Sustains interest on repetition

Ø  Hints of Traveling Wilburys, Neil Young, J Geils influences

Ø  Publicity material says: Uniting hook-soaked pop and blues-drenched rock-n-roll.

Ø  Genre on Facebook "American Rock"

Ø  FCC CLEAN  -- review by Gerald Etkind
